Google Penguin 4.0 – Old Penguin vs. New Penguin
Google made an official statement on September 23rd, 2016 to announce Google Penguin 4.0. Penguin is now part of the core algorithm, and we’ve been waiting years for this announcement!
We’ll be comparing Old Penguin (1.0-3.0) to New Penguin (4.0+). There have been years of frustration with Old Penguin. Finally, we can say cheerio to any pain caused by the short-legged flightless bird with webbed feet.
